Transaction dc88e8d6338002324d3e605026a596f1b545cce8d54f040b24da8def100e7b0a
1 Input
1 Output
-
dc88e8d6338002324d3e605026a596f1b545cce8d54f040b24da8def100e7b0a:0
- value
- 660461
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c07286381abef27e5c6ed3c0823dd7b5be501b28 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JYZw7tqvrFXi9RgdDGSg1sgueUfcxX7vJ